I have a 40” Toolbox set I need to sell. Just wondering if I’m in the right asking price range. Opinions?

Craftsman 40” Ball Bearing w/Grip-latch

- 7 Drawer Top Chest (16” deep)
- 1 Drawer Intermediate Chest (18” deep)
- 13 Drawer Rolling Chest (18” deep)
- 16” 6 Drawer Side Cabinet (18” deep)

$600? Maybe more?

The Harbor Freight US General 44” Top Chest, Bottom Chest and side cabinet set runs about $1000 new. They do not offer an intermediate chest.

Thats not the same box. No where close. This was part of Craftsman's premium line back in the day. The step between what would now be the 2000 and 3000 series. Its slotted in between that.

This box has posi-latch drawers and premium slides rated for 125lbs which the 2000 series do not also.
